What's with the canoe shaped leaves any ideas ....
Usually leaves will retain strange shapes until they fully mature and flatten out. I think this could be all your seein.

Personally dude, id slurry test and find out the ph of my soil. If its too low id try either amending with something that raises ph or switch soil.

What soil are yu using?

The only reason i say this is that when your ph runs too low it locks out your N causing your leaves to yellow. If this is the issue. A boost in N wont help, youll need to adjust your ph into the 6-6.5 range to help your plant uptake the N.

Id also consider amending with earth worm castings to create life in your soil. This will help buffer the ph of anything you water with.

Just a couple suggestions from a fellow beginner and soil grower :)

So in short. If the ph of your soil. Or the ph of your nutrient mixed water is too low it could lockout your NITROGEN and cause leaves to yellow. this would be a good move to make to try and cross out possibilities.
